Service flow

Use the right route for the kind of job you are planning

Customers usually move through the same four moments. The playbooks below explain the right page to use at each point.

1. Request

Tell us what needs to be done

Choose the service, describe the job, and share the location, timing, and budget range.

2. Match

Review the right Guild member

We either send the brief to your chosen Guild member or help you shortlist a suitable verified Guild member.

3. Agree scope

Confirm scope, timing, and price

Keep the agreed scope, materials, timing, and updates attached to one service record.

4. Pay safely

Track completion or raise a concern

Use the protected payment and support path, then confirm completion or ask for help if something is wrong.

Service playbooks FAQ

Why does Qubictry need a service-playbook hub?

Because service delivery is more than a directory listing. Customers need one place that explains how Guild member verification, payment protection, and support work before the booking begins.

How does Qubictry connect to the rest of the ecosystem?

Qubicbox holds the shared account shell, Qlutterbox often supports product-led jobs, and Qubicweb explains the public trust and fraud guidance that helps customers make a safer decision.

Where should a new customer begin?

Start with request service when the need is immediate. Start with trusted services or the trust centre if you need the operating model and safeguards explained first.
